Transaction 8667c89af1b13704a188f033fc5495e6e984987efb30382f363bef32b484a088
1 Input
1 Output
-
8667c89af1b13704a188f033fc5495e6e984987efb30382f363bef32b484a088:0
- value
- 15266721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6188c3442b2202b10eb40b064cd220252f643107 OP_EQUAL
- address
- 3AajJbRkx8i3bneT6fo3VzfzscqFNs8uKY